This was a good enough, clean enough, inexpensive place to spend the night in Las Vegas on the way to So. California. The woman at the front desk was friendly.
Our room was very clean, comfortable and larger than average for a two queen beds room. The beds were fine. Don't expect anything extra. If you need an extra pillow bring your own.
If you are expecting free wi-fi in your room, don't. The motel's web page says it's free but there is a charge.
The free breakfast would most likely be considered sub-par by most folks. All I needed though was some coffee and a cellophane bagged pastry to wake me up, so it worked. My kid had some cereal. It's served in a crowded little room. The attendant was pleasant and cheerful.
We paid about $40 for a Saturday night. This was an amazing deal.
By-the-way, we stayed at Sam's Town on the way back on a Sunday Night for about $30. Sam's Town was much fancier, but smokey (from cigs) and more difficult to get in and out of. All in all, I think I'd rather stay at this Rodeway if I'm in a hurry.
